Brooke Buddemeyer vs. Trevor Foley, Director, Missouri Department of Corrections
Brooke Buddemeyer appealed the circuit court's decision to quash a preliminary writ of prohibition, arguing she was being held beyond the conditional release term for non-dangerous felonies as defined by Section 558.011.4(1)(b). She contended that her conditional release term should begin at the start of her twelve-year sentence, rather than after serving the prison term. The appellate court affirmed the circuit court's judgment, holding that the plain language of Section 558.011, read in conjunction with other statutes and regulations, requires the prison term to be served before the conditional release term.
